Out-of-Bounds Read Vulnerability in Adobe InDesign for Desktop Users
CVE-2024-49529
5.5MEDIUM
Summary
Adobe InDesign versions 19.0 and 20.0 are susceptible to an out-of-bounds read vulnerability that may permit disclosure of sensitive memory. Attackers can exploit this flaw by enticing users to open specially crafted malicious files, potentially bypassing important security measures such as Address Space Layout Randomization (ASLR). Users are advised to exercise caution when handling files from untrusted sources to mitigate the risk of exposure.
